A savings tracker is one of the most effective tools for building long-term financial discipline because it transforms saving from an abstract intention into a visible and measurable process.

Many people struggle with saving money not because they do not earn enough, but because they lack structure and feedback. Without a system, saving often becomes irregular or dependent on leftover funds at the end of the month. A savings tracker changes this by creating a clear visual representation of progress.

When you track savings consistently, every contribution becomes meaningful. Even small deposits feel significant because they are part of a larger pattern of growth. This creates psychological reinforcement, which is essential for building long-term financial habits.

A savings tracker also helps you define purpose. Instead of saving money without direction, you can assign specific goals such as emergency funds, travel plans, debt reduction, or long-term investments. This goal-oriented structure makes it easier to stay consistent because every contribution has meaning.

Another important benefit is accountability. When savings are tracked, it becomes more difficult to ignore gaps or inconsistencies in behavior. If savings slow down or stop, the tracker clearly shows it, prompting reflection and adjustment.

Over time, a savings tracker helps build momentum. As balances grow, motivation increases, which encourages more consistent saving behavior. This creates a positive cycle where progress drives discipline, and discipline drives further progress.

In the long run, a savings tracker turns saving from a passive hope into an active financial system that supports stability and growth.
